As a guy with 6.0 inch wrists and whose particular about proportion, it was difficult to find watches that looked and felt good on my wrist. I've been through dozens. I wasted a lot of time and money the past few years before I finally determined the dimensions and style that suited me best. Long story short I've settled on these two watches which, I think, cover all my bases.
​
The baby gshock at 38mm wide, 42mm lug to lug, and 11mm thick. Solar powered, radio controlled, 10 bar, all the time keeping functions I could want. It fits perfectly on a 6.0 inch wrist. Costed me $60
​
The Junghans max bill handwinding 27/3702.02 is 34mm wide, 37mm lug to lug, 9mm thick. 28800 bph, sapphire, 5 bar. Near perfect fit on a 6.0 inch wrist. Costed me only $360.
